In simple terms, pawsitive reinforcement is all about rewarding good behavior, not punishing bad behavior. Instead of focusing on what your dog did wrong, you reward the things they do right. Why? Because dogs, like humans, thrive on positive feedback! The more you reward desirable behavior with treats, praise, or toys, the more likely your dog will repeat those actions.
This technique taps into the power of motivation. It’s about creating a positive cycle: your dog learns, they get rewarded, and they repeat the behavior. It’s that simple!

Here are some creative ways to mix up your training and keep it fun for both you and your dog:
Training doesn’t have to be all about sitting or staying. Use interactive games like fetch, hide-and-seek, or scent tracking to engage your dog’s mind while practicing new skills.
Not every reward needs to be food! Toys, praise, and playtime can all be used as rewards to reinforce good behavior.
Add some fun tricks into the mix. From teaching your dog to roll over to learning to high-five, pawsitive reinforcement works wonders for fun tricks too!
